导读:
在日常工作中,我们经常需要处理节假日的相关信息 。为了方便管理和查询 , 我们可以使用MySQL来创建一个节假日表 。本文将介绍如何创建一个简单的节假日表 , 并说明表的设计和使用方法 。
正文:
1. 创建表
首先 , 我们需要创建一个名为holidays的表,该表包含三个字段:id、date和name 。其中,id是自增长的主键 , date表示日期,name表示节假日名称 。
【mysql建表语句时间类型 mysql创建节假日表】CREATE TABLE holidays (
id INT NOT NULL AUTO_INCREMENT,
date DATE NOT NULL,
name VARCHAR(50) NOT NULL,
PRIMARY KEY (id)
);
2. 插入数据
接下来,我们需要向表中插入数据 。例如 , 我们可以插入2021年的元旦、春节、清明节、劳动节、端午节、中秋节和国庆节等节假日信息 。
INSERT INTO holidays (date, name) VALUES
('2021-01-01', '元旦'),
('2021-02-12', '春节'),
('2021-04-04', '清明节'),
('2021-05-01', '劳动节'),
('2021-06-14', '端午节'),
('2021-09-21', '中秋节'),
('2021-10-01', '国庆节');
3. 查询数据
现在,我们可以使用SELECT语句来查询节假日信息 。例如,如果我们想知道2021年5月份有哪些节假日,可以使用如下语句:
SELECT * FROM holidays WHERE date BETWEEN '2021-05-01' AND '2021-05-31';
4. 修改和删除数据
如果需要修改或删除某个节假日的信息,可以使用UPDATE和DELETE语句 。例如,如果我们想将国庆节改为“国庆节长假”,可以使用如下语句:
UPDATE holidays SET name='国庆节长假' WHERE date='2021-10-01';
如果我们想删除清明节的信息 , 可以使用如下语句:
DELETE FROM holidays WHERE date='2021-04-04';
总结:
通过创建一个简单的节假日表,我们可以方便地管理和查询节假日信息 。在实际应用中,我们还可以根据需要添加更多的字段 , 例如是否是法定节假日、放假天数等 。同时,我们可以使用各种SQL语句来对表中的数据进行增删改查操作,以满足不同的需求 。